Are there hair loss remedies that don’t require the use of risky drugs? I see commercials for hair loss drugs all the time, and they are always accompanied by a list of warnings longer than the list of benefits. So what if I want to cure or help my hair loss problem without those dangers? Well, there are some home hair loss remedies that you can try. Just like with the drugs, nothing works 100% of the time, but these may be a way to help you get your hair back without using a lot of harsh drugs.

Like anything else in your body, your hair is affected by your intake of nutrients and a balanced diet. Hair is made up of protein and other nutrients from your body, so the first home hair loss remedy you may want to try is a well balanced diet. Hair loss is sometimes caused by a deficiency of some vitamins and minerals. Some of the vitamins and minerals that may affect your hair are iron, copper, iodine, and some B vitamins. So, the first home hair loss remedy you may want to try is as simple as making sure you eat a balanced diet that includes vegetable seeds, fresh fruit, eggs, and milk among other nutrient loaded foods.

Another very simple home hair loss remedy is a simple one. After washing your hair or the thinning area with cold water, you should run your scalp with your fingers deeply. You should do so until you feel a tingling sensation in your scalp from the heat you are generating. The heat and rubbing activates the sebaceous glands which energizes blood flow that can result in the growth of new healthy hair. Again, it may not work all of the time, but it is certainly worth a try before pumping drugs into your body in the name of hair growth.

Another home hair loss remedy that can be effective is fairly simple. First off, make yourself some coconut milk by grinding coconut shavings up and squeezing them hard. The resulting liquid is coconut milk. Take the milk and apply it all over your scalp and massage it deeply into the roots of your hair. It can nourish your hair and promote new growth in addition to healthy growth of existing hair.

One more option is to make your own home compound to act as a home hair loss remedy. Make amla oil by taking dry amla pieces and boiling them in cocnut oil. Mix the amla juice with lime juice and use it as a shampoo to stimulate hair growth and prevent hair loss.

There are a number of other home hair loss remedies that you may want to consider. Consult your local holistic medicine store or professional for more hints. Though drugs can certainly make for an effective hair loss remedy, they also come along with a laundry list of possible health risks and side effects. Don’t you owe it to yourself to at least try some home hair loss remedies before resorting to drugs, wigs, or other options? In the end, obviously, it is your body and your head of hair, but consider a home remedy for a healthy alternative to drugs.
